D AIMLER C HRYSLER CORPORATIONDocument Number: MS-PE-3-1 Material StandardDate Published: 2006-04-25Category Code: G-2Change Level: FEASL Requirement: YesRESTRICTED: NoPAINT - COATING FOR STAINLESS STEEL, BRASS, AND CHROMIUM OR NICKEL PLATED PARTS1.0 GENERAL1.1 PurposeThis standard presents the requirements for a coating to be used over stainless steel, brass, chromium plated, or nickel plated parts. This coating is intended for interior or recessed areas on exteriorapplications. The substrate may be unprimed or primed with MS-PB-30-1 or as specified. Production application is outlined in PS-711.1.2 Coverage of this StandardThis standard covers coating materials to be used over stainless steel, brass, chromium plated, or nickel plated parts and is intended for interior or recessed areas on exterior applications.2.0 MATERIAL CHARACTERISTICSAll materials approved under this standard shall meet the requirements listed in MS-PA-1-1 or as specified.3.0 PERFORMANCE REQUIREMENTS OF THE MATERIALThe criteria for acceptable performance shall be as defined in MS-PA-1-1 or as stated herein. Production parts or test panels prepared as outlined in PS-711 shall be subjected to the tests listed below.TABLE 1: PERFORMANCE TESTS ***REQUIREMENTS TEST METHOD INTERIOR EXTERIORInitial Adhesion ASTM D3359A Coating shall adhere tightly and show no loss of adhesion.Humidity ASTM D1735 There shall be no cracking, checking, blistering, chalking, crazing, whitening, loss of adhesion, or other detrimental affects after 24 hours. There shall be no cracking,checking, blistering, chalking,crazing, whitening, loss ofadhesion, or other detrimentalaffects after 100 hours.Salt Spray ASTM B117 Not Required MS-PA-1-1after 100 hours.Acid Resistance LP-463PB-31-01, Method H Examine panel for softening or color change after 30 minutes. Results shall be no worse than current material (control). Examine panel for softeningor color change after 30 minutes. Results shall be no worse than current material(control).Cycle Test – Method IV LP-463PB-22-01 No checking, cracking or related film failures after 5 cycles. No checking, cracking or related film failures after 15 cycles.TABLE 1: PERFORMANCE TESTS ***Crock MarResistance LP-463PB-54-01 MS-PA-1-1Gravelometer SAE J400 A rating of 6B, or better, after test with 2.37 L (5 pints) ofgravel, at a 45 degree angle, at room temperature and -20degrees C (14 degrees F).Solvent Wipe LP-463PB-31-01 MS-PA-1-1 with VM & P NaphthaMS-PA-1-1 with Gasoline Impact Resistance ISO 6272-2 MS-PA-1-1 after an impact of 4.5 N·m (40 inch pounds). MS-PA-1-1 after an impact of 6.8 N·m (60 inch pounds).Xenon MS-PA-1-1 No detrimental effects when exposed to 1240 kJ and 2500 kJ per SAE J1885. No detrimental effects whenexposed to 2500 kJ and 3750kJ per SAE J1960.Florida Weathering SAE J1976 No checking, cracking or related film failures after 3, 6, and 12 months.
